.section-header--left{align-items:flex-start;display:flex;flex-direction:column;gap:24px;text-align:left;width:100%}@media screen and (max-width:1023px){.section-header--left .section-header__headline{font-size:40px;letter-spacing:-.8px}.section-header--left .section-header__subline{font-size:var(--font-size-body-m,20px)}}@media screen and (max-width:767px){.section-header--left .section-header__headline{font-size:38px;letter-spacing:-.76px}.section-header--left .section-header__subline{font-size:22px}}